Plenty of free e-books in Mobipocket format show up fine on Kindle.
The Kindle DRM wasn't hacked to REMOVE the DRM from Kindle purchases, but added to other books so that they too could be read on the Kindle.
Devices like the Sony Reader, Cybook, and Kindle DO NOT have glowing LCD screens.
Typically ebook readers are larger than PMP's with larger screens. If you're going to read for a few hours, then the screen of a typical PMP becomes pretty eye-straining (due to size, contrast, and brightness).
